First up is a Cold Steel Defender I, long out-of-production (yeah, the one in “Platoon”
. It’s the AUS8A version with the ventral groove, made in Japan the year before they were discontinued. I bought this back in college in 1995, and it has been a shelf-queen ever since. I have literally never carried this blade or cut with it. The factory edge has never been touched. It has been stored, well-oiled, outside of the sheath, so it looks like the day I bought it.
The sheath is nearly mint, except for a bit of scuffing on the rear clip and the black is mostly off of the front rivets – I seem to recall it came that way, but it is what it is. It’s minor, but I’m a full-disclosure kinda guy. Sadly, I don’t have the box; I used to throw all of those away in my younger days [facepalm]. I now live in a state which prohibits the carry of double-edge blades, so it’s time it found a new home with somebody who’ll appreciate her. Next, an original SOG Tomcat, my EDC from those college years. The knife has seen use, but not abuse. The blade is in great shape, with few scratches, and still even has a decent edge on it. I added a thumb-stud (I think it was sold as a “One-Armed Bandit”?), but it is held on with a set-screw only and could easily be removed. The metal bolsters have scuffing and light scratches from being hauled around in a pocket and used, but it’s damage-free. There is very little wear on the grip – a lot of the points on the “diamonds” are still sharp. I’ve tried to take the pictures in the least flattering light to show the wear (actually, my wife did so, since she is responsible for the photography).
The lock-up is solid as a bank vault. There is only the tiniest blade wobble if you grab the tip and wiggle it; more felt rather than seen. After all these years, I don’t have the nylon pouch anymore, let alone the box. It’s a user, not a collector, to be sure, but still has a ton of life left.
